#7f9764 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7f9764 is composed of 49.8% red, 59.2%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 88.2 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 49.2%. #7f9764 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ffc8 with #002f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#7f9764 color description : Mostly desaturated dark green.
#7f9764 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7f9764 has RGB values of R:127, G:151,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 8361828.

Shades and Tints of #7f9764
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080906 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7f9764
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8477 is the less saturated color, while #85f803 is the most saturated one.
